  • Qu’est ce qu’un masque de formulaire

    13 juin 2013, par

    Un masque de formulaire consiste en la personnalisation du formulaire de mise en ligne des médias, rubriques, actualités, éditoriaux et liens vers des sites.
    Chaque formulaire de publication d’objet peut donc être personnalisé.
    Pour accéder à la personnalisation des champs de formulaires, il est nécessaire d’aller dans l’administration de votre MediaSPIP puis de sélectionner "Configuration des masques de formulaires".

  • HTML5 audio and video support

    13 avril 2011, par

    MediaSPIP uses HTML5 video and audio tags to play multimedia files, taking advantage of the latest W3C innovations supported by modern browsers.
    The MediaSPIP player used has been created specifically for MediaSPIP and can be easily adapted to fit in with a specific theme.
    For older browsers the Flowplayer flash fallback is used.

  • timecode of scene change detection ffmpeg

    16 mars 2015, par Михаил Боровинских

    Good day, there was a bit of a problem when I working with ffmpeg. We need to find timecodes of scene change detection in the video. Use the following command :

    ffmpeg -i inputVideo.mp4 -f image2 -vf "select = gt (scene \ ,. 5)" -vsync vfr thumb% 04d.png

    It creates an image from scene change detection. I do not know how to add timecode to a text file. Thanks in advance for your help !)
